Resident Evil HD Remake Now Available for Pre-order

Capcom's re-release of their 2002 GameCube hit, Resident Evil HD, is now available for pre-loading and pre-order. The game is set for release on January 20.

Capcom’s re-remake of their 2002 GameCube hit, Resident Evil HD, is now available for pre-purchase and pre-load on Xbox One and PlayStation 4.

Players who pre-load the game will be able to play it the second it is available on Tuesday, January 20. Resident Evil HD will be available for $20 on PlayStation 3, Xbox 360, Xbox One, PlayStation 4 and PC.

Resident Evil HD was announced by surprise back in August and it will be completely remastered in 1080p for the current-gen consoles. If you pre-order the game on PlayStation 3 or PlayStation 4, the game will be supported by cross-buy support, so you’ll only need to buy the game once.
